Java 中使用数组处理 Excel 数据263


Java 作为一门强大的编程语言,提供了丰富的类库和 API,使程序员能够轻松处理各种类型的数据,包括 Microsoft Excel 工作簿中的数据。Java 中的数组是一种用于存储同类型元素的有序集合,对于处理 Excel 数据非常有用。本文将介绍如何使用 Java 数组高效处理 Excel 数据。

连接到 Excel 工作簿

第一步是连接到 Excel 工作簿。为此,我们可以使用 Apache POI 库,这是一个用于处理 Microsoft Office 文件的流行 Java 库。Apache POI 提供了各种 API 和类,使我们能够读写 Excel 工作簿。
import ;
import ;
// 打开 Excel 工作簿
Workbook workbook = new HSSFWorkbook(new File(""));

从 Excel 工作簿读取数据到数组

一旦连接到工作簿,我们就可以使用 Apache POI API 从工作簿中读取数据。我们可以使用 getSheetAt() 方法获取工作表,然后使用 getRow() 和 getCell() 方法获取行和单元格。通过将单元格值存储在数组中,我们可以轻松访问和处理数据。
// 获取第一个工作表
Sheet sheet = (0);
// 创建一个数组来存储数据
String[][] data = new String[() + 1][(0).getLastCellNum()];
// 读取数据并存储在数组中
for (int i = 0; i x[0].compareTo(y[0]));


使用 Java 数组处理 Excel 数据是一种高效便捷的方法。Apache POI 库提供了丰富的 API,使我们能够轻松连接到工作簿、读取和写入数据,并处理数组中的数据。通过利用这些功能,我们可以自动化处理 Excel 数据的任务,并创建强大的应用程序来处理复杂的电子表格数据。

2024-12-09


上一篇:从 Java 中的 16 进制字符串转换为 10 进制字符串

下一篇:使用 Java 实现数组栈